Bayern Munich looking to sell Kingsley Coman

Bayern Munich are set to transfer-list France international winger Kingsley Coman (28), according to a report this Thursday from L’Equipe. The outlet understands that the former PSG youth product’s future in Bavaria has never been this unclear, despite a long-term contract running until 2027. Kingsley Coman is reportedly part of a short-list of players Bayern want to part ways with in their quest to rejuvenate an aging squad.

L’Equipe adds that the Bayern board grows tired of Kingsley Coman’s frequent injuries that hamper his output. Last season, the former Juventus winger logged only five goals and three assists, a meager stats sheet for an experienced player with one of the highest wages at the club. What’s more, newly-appointed Bayern Munich head coach Vincent Kompany is not expected to rely on Coman for his debut season in the Bundesliga, considering the Rekordmeister have just signed a ready-made replacement for him: Crystal Palace’s Michael Olise (22).

Bayern’s Football director Max Eberl and the club’s Sporting director Christoph Freund would be willing to part ways with Kingsley Coman, who scored his team’s Champions League-winning goal in the final against PSG in 2020, in exchange for a transfer fee ranging from 50 to €60m. L’Equipe reported yesterday that Kingsley Coman was also considering putting an end to his international career with France.
